The Hamsa adorning each Kash design is a universal sign of blessing and protection from the evil eye. The Hamsa, also known as Hand of Fatima and Miriam is a powerful ancient symbol embraced by many religions and cultures, including, Islam, Judaism and Christianity. Kash honors its history as a symbol of protection, unity, and good fortune across diverse communities and protection from the evil eye for those in high-profile and visible spaces such as artists and athletes.
